Authorities in Florida say a woman fled from a traffic stop after being pulled over and left a 5-month-old baby behind.
The whole ordeal began when the unidentified woman drove into a Publix parking lot and was pulled over by a police officer.
According to West Melbourne police, the woman immediately took off on foot after the officer who pulled her over realized she had been driving on a suspended license.
While authorities began to search for the woman in the nearby woods, the first responding officer had to stay by the abandoned van to take care of the infant left inside.
“Our primary concern at that point was the safety of that baby that had been abandoned in the parking lot,” said Capt. Richard Cordeau.
According to police, the woman, whose name is not being released at this time, is not the abandoned baby’s mother.
Publix shoppers found it absolutely disturbing that the woman would run off and leave a baby alone like she did.
“Crazy. I don’t know why you would do that. Nothing could be that bad,” said shopper Denise Fitzpatrick.
For now, the Department of Children and Families has custody of the baby boy, though it remains unclear when he is expected to be reunited with his family.
